Understanding the Housing Market
Housing in Johor Bahru, or JB as it is fondly known, offers a range of options from stylish condos to modest apartments. For those looking to rent, the cost of a one-bedroom apartment in the city center is approximately RM1,739.02. This rate drops to around RM1,115.61 if you choose to live just outside the bustling core. For larger families or groups, a three-bedroom apartment in the heart of the city can cost around RM2,887.48, which is quite reasonable when you consider similar accommodations in other major urban centers.

The housing market in Johor Bahru benefits from a balance of affordability and quality, with many properties featuring modern designs and amenities. Whether you’re looking at newly developed areas or more established neighborhoods, the variety ensures there is something for every preference and budget.
Key Housing Statistics
Type of Accommodation | Average Rent (RM) | Outside City Center (RM) |
---|---|---|
1-Bedroom Apartment | 1,739.02 | 1,115.61 |
3-Bedroom Apartment | 2,887.48 | 2,034.33 |
For potential buyers, the cost per square foot for apartments within the city center averages around RM848.76, while outside the city center, it generally costs RM615.90. These prices reflect a growing demand balanced by significant supply, ensuring that Johor Bahru remains a feasible option for investment in property.
Housing developments like those in the Aeon and Danga Bay areas are well-regarded for their proximity to key amenities such as shopping malls, like Tesco and Giant, and entertainment hubs. With such favorable pricing structures, Johor Bahru continues to draw a diverse range of residents, from young professionals to retirees seeking a vibrant yet budget-friendly city life.
Food and Dining Costs
Johor Bahru’s culinary scene is an eclectic mix of local flavors and international cuisines, offering a delightful gastronomic experience for those who love to eat while exploring. A casual dining experience, for example, can set you back around RM11.14, which is a steal compared to dining in Singapore. For those special occasions, a more upscale dinner for two is priced at approximately RM111.58.
The city is not just about restaurants. Fast food is equally accessible, with combo meals typically costing RM19.68. This affordability extends to beverages as well, where a local draft beer is available for around RM19.68 per pint, and a cappuccino for about RM15.59. Soft drinks, essential for beating the tropical heat, cost a mere RM3.35 for a 350 ml bottle, while a similar-sized bottle of water sells for RM1.90.
Grocery Shopping Insights
Item | Price (RM) |
---|---|
Milk (1 litre) | 10.22 |
Fresh White Bread (1 kg) | 7.49 |
White Rice (1 kg) | 3.94 |
Dozen Eggs | 8.37 |
Local Cheese (1 kg) | 75.81 |
Major grocery chains like Mydin, Tesco, and Aeon are peppered throughout the city, ensuring that grocery shopping remains convenient. Additionally, premium outlets such as Cold Storage offer a variety of international products for those looking for a taste of home. Johor Bahru’s affordability extends to its range of supermarkets, offering competitive prices for everyday essentials and gourmet options alike.
Transportation Costs
When it comes to getting around Johor Bahru, transportation is both affordable and versatile. A single one-way fare on the local transportation network costs approximately RM3.12. For those planning to use public transport regularly, a monthly pass costs about RM105.00, offering unlimited travel opportunities within the city.
If you prefer to drive, the average price of a new compact hatchback car is around RM177,185.30, while a new sedan costs slightly less, at RM156,921.95. Taxis are another viable option, with the starting rate for a trip at RM3.93, and an average charge of RM4.50 per kilometer.
Transportation Costs Snapshot
- 🚍 One-Way Local Transport Fare: RM3.12
- 🚕 Taxi Fare Start: RM3.93
- 🚗 Average Monthly Public Transport Pass: RM105.00
- 🚗 Compact Hatchback Car: RM177,185.30
- 🚗 Sedan Car: RM156,921.95
Overall, Johor Bahru’s transportation system is reasonably safe and efficient, making it easy for both residents and visitors to navigate the city. The anticipated expansion of the public transport network further promises enhanced connectivity and service quality, positively influencing the city’s livability index.
Utility and Leisure Costs in Johor Bahru
Utilities in Johor Bahru are competitively priced, adding to the city’s overall affordability. The average monthly cost for essential utilities in a 915 sq. ft. apartment, including electricity, heating, cooling, water, and garbage, is around RM263.33. High-speed internet, an essential for many, is available at approximately RM179.35 per month for a 60 Mbps or more, unlimited data plan.
Leisure activities, from fitness to entertainment, are also cost-effective, offering residents and visitors alike plenty of options without breaking the bank. Renting a tennis court for an hour during the weekend costs about RM19.22, while catching an international film at the cinema will cost you RM21.01 per ticket.
Leisure and Entertainment Price List
- 🎾 Tennis Court Rental: RM19.22
- 🎬 Cinema Ticket: RM21.01
- 🏊♀️ Monthly Fitness Club Membership: RM149.39
- 🏫 Private Kindergarten Monthly Fee: RM1,099.28
- 📚 International Primary School Annual Fee: RM30,880.11
Leisure shopping at stores like Daiso, Parkson, and Guardian offers a variety of lifestyle products, adding a layer of convenience and enjoyment to city living. The city’s vibrant blend of cultural activities and modern amenities ensures an enriched lifestyle for residents, making Johor Bahru an attractive place to both live and visit.
Clothing and Fashion Prices
Fashion-conscious individuals will find Johor Bahru an exciting destination with numerous options. Shopping centers like Aeon and Watsons offer a broad selection of clothing and accessories to cater to various tastes and styles. A pair of classic jeans such as Levi’s 501 is priced around RM352.57, while a summer dress from popular chain stores like Zara or H&M costs about RM218.77.
For those looking into sportswear, a pair of midrange Nike running shoes will set you back approximately RM347.49. Men’s dress shoes of reasonable quality are priced at RM344.43. The presence of numerous international and local retailers ensures that the city’s fashion scene remains vibrant, offering a plethora of choices for fashionistas and casual shoppers alike.
Fashion Price Breakdown
Item | Average Price (RM) |
---|---|
Classic Jeans (Levi’s 501) | 352.57 |
Summer Dress (Zara, H&M) | 218.77 |
Midrange Nike Running Shoes | 347.49 |
Men’s Dress Shoes | 344.43 |
Fashion in Johor Bahru doesn’t just offer a variety of choices but also competitive pricing, which makes it appealing to both residents and visitors. The combination of traditional markets and modern shopping complexes ensures that fashion enthusiasts have the best of both worlds.
